Chinese autonomous driving company Pony AI has announced plans to deploy 1,000 autonomous heavy-duty electric trucks within the next two to three years, marking one of the largest commercial scaling commitments yet in the autonomous freight sector. The move signals a decisive shift from pilot programs to fleet-level deployment, combining two critical energy transition trends — vehicle electrification and automation — in the high-emission heavy-trucking segment.

The announcement follows closely on the heels of Einride’s partnership with DAF Trucks, reinforcing a pattern of accelerating investment in autonomous electric freight across both Western and Chinese markets. Pony AI’s timeline is aggressive by industry standards; most competitors have limited operations to hundreds of vehicles across multi-year testing phases. Achieving 1,000 trucks would require not only mature Level 4 autonomy software but also resolved supply chains for electric Class 8 platforms, charging infrastructure at depot scale, and regulatory frameworks permitting driverless operation on designated corridors.

For energy markets, the implications extend beyond transportation. A fleet of 1,000 electric heavy trucks represents roughly 150–200 MWh of battery capacity and predictable, high-utilization charging profiles — assets that could participate in grid services if managed intelligently. The convergence of autonomous routing and electrification also enables optimized energy consumption per ton-mile, potentially reducing freight emissions faster than either technology alone. However, execution risk remains substantial: battery durability under continuous heavy-duty cycles, cold-weather performance, and the economics of high-power charging networks are still being proven at scale.

Labor dynamics add another layer of complexity. While autonomous trucks promise to address chronic driver shortages, the transition will reshape logistics workforces and require new maintenance and remote-monitoring skill sets. Investors should watch for Pony AI’s partnership announcements with truck OEMs and fleet operators, which will reveal whether the company controls the full stack or relies on integration partners — a distinction that determines margin structure and scaling speed.
